Kinds Of Car Keys
Understanding the type of [key replacements for cars](http://121.41.2.71:3000/automotive-key-fob-replacement7379) that your vehicle utilizes is the primary step in the [replacement key fobs for cars](https://michapo.com/employer/car-fobs-replacement/) process. Car keys have actually progressed significantly for many years, and today, they can be classified into several types:
Type of KeyDescriptionConventional KeySimple metal key without any electronic parts.Transponder KeyConsists of a microchip that communicates with the vehicle's ignition system for included security.Smart KeyA keyless entry system that permits you to begin the engine and unlock doors without inserting a key.Remote Key FobIncludes a push-button control for locking/unlocking doors and might contain a blade key for manual use.Steps to Replace a Car Key

Estimated Costs of Replacing a Car Key
The cost of replacing a car key can differ considerably based on several aspects, including the type of key, the vehicle make and design, and the company used.
Type of KeyExpense RangeProviderStandard Key₤ 2 - ₤ 10Locksmith/DealerTransponder Key₤ 100 - ₤ 300Locksmith/DealerSmart Key₤ 200 - ₤ 600Locksmith/DealerRemote Key Fob₤ 50 - ₤ 200Locksmith/Dealer
Note that some vehicles may likewise require additional programs costs, specifically for keys with high security functions.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)1. For how long does it require to get a car key replaced?
The time needed to replace a car key can differ. Dealers might take a number of days to order and program a new key, while locksmith professionals might be able to cut and configure the key on the exact same day.
2. Can I replace my car key myself?
While traditional keys can typically be replaced without professional aid, transponder and wise keys typically need specific devices and programming that is typically best delegated a professional.
3. What if I lose all my keys?
If all keys are lost, you will need to have a new key made. This normally needs the VIN, evidence of ownership, and possibly a tow to a dealer or locksmith professional to have a key made.
4. Are there alternatives to standard keys?
Yes, lots of newer vehicles use keyless entry systems that use a remote or a smart device app, permitting you to unlock and start your car without a physical key.
